ATHENS, Greece (AP) - A junior partner in Greece s coalition government says it will withdraw its two cabinet ministers from the government following a dispute over state broadcaster ERT that has thrown the bailed-out country back into crisis.
Democratic Left party officials said the ministers of justice and civil service reform would resign from the 17-member cabinet of ministers within the day.
It was not immediately clear whether the party would continue to support conservative Prime Minister Antonis Samaras coalition government in parliament.
Samaras three-party coalition currently has 167 seats in the 300-member parliament, including the 14 lawmakers from the Democratic Left.
The crisis in Greece saw the country s borrowing costs spike Friday, while shares on the Athens Stock Exchange were 3.2 percent lower.
